Dr. Concetta Tomaino to Present at the IAMM & ISfAM 2024 Congress in Berlin


International Association for Music & Medicine (IAMM) & International Society for Arts and Medicine (ISfAM) 2024 Congress


We are excited to announce that Dr. Concetta Tomaino, Executive Director of the Institute for Music and Neurologic Function (IMNF), will be presenting at the International Association for Music & Medicine (IAMM) & International Society for Arts and Medicine (ISfAM) 2024 Congress. This prestigious event, titled “The Future of Music and Arts in Medicine and Health”, will take place in Berlin, Germany, and online from September 18-21, 2024.





Presentation:


Wednesday, September 18, 2024: Dr. Tomaino will participate in a session on “Music-Based Interventions for People with Dementia and Their Caregivers.” She will join a team of international experts to discuss the latest research and practical approaches to using music therapy for enhancing the well-being of individuals with dementia and supporting their caregivers.


Event Details:


This hybrid event will bring together medical and artistic experts from around the world, offering opportunities for collaboration and networking. It will be accessible both in-person and virtually, allowing participants to join from anywhere. Online attendees will have access to all congress events except for the in-person poster sessions and social evening. Recordings of the congress will also be available for two years.
